WebMar 23, 2024 · Set the breakpoints in the selected cell and press Alt + Shift + Enter for Windows or ⌥⇧↩ for macOS. WebThe execution stops where the breakpoint is set: Explore the code state # Exploring the code state is done with the debugger sidebar. It shows a variable explorer, a list of breakpoints, a source preview and the possibility to navigate the call stack.
